Sloane Davidson '97 Named a 2020 Presidential Leadership Scholar

Sloane (Berrent) Davidson '97Shady Side Academy alumna and Hello Neighbor founder and CEO Sloane (Berrent) Davidson '97 is one of 60 members of the 2020 class of Presidential Leadership Scholars (PLS), a prestigious national leadership program. The sixth annual class is comprised of 60 scholars, including veterans, educators, physicians, public servants and corporate professionals.

PLS serves as a catalyst for a diverse network of established leaders brought together to collaborate and make a difference in the world as they learn about leadership through the lens of the presidential experiences of George W. Bush, Bill Clinton, George H.W. Bush and Lyndon B. Johnson. Scholars were selected based on their leadership growth potential and their personal leadership projects aimed at improving civic engagement or social good by addressing a problem or need in their community.

Davidson founded Hello Neighbor, a Pittsburgh-based nonprofit organization, in 2017. Hello Neighbor works to improve the lives of recently resettled refugee families by matching them with dedicated neighbors to guide and support them in their new lives.

Over the course of six months, Scholars will travel to each participating presidential center to learn from former presidents, key former administration officials, business and civic leaders, and leading academics. They will study and put into practice varying approaches to leadership and exchange ideas to help strengthen their impact in their communities. The program kicked off in Washington, D.C. on January 28.

The latest class joins an active network of 298 Scholars who are applying lessons learned through the program to make a difference in the U.S. and around the world. Examples of these Scholar-led efforts include providing employment and mentorship to veterans, helping adjudicated youth to improve job skills and attain a positive self-image, empowering clinicians to speak with patients about safe storage of firearms, and deploying much needed resources in the wake of natural disasters.
